A splash of flavoured butter is the simplest way to add flavour and make your seafood dishes extra special.

 

We recommend using only half of the butter to baste your seafood throughout the cooking process, and then keep the rest aside for serving. Be sure to have some crusty French bread on hand to soak up the excess butter on your plate.

 

Chilli & Mustard
1/2 cup Westgold Butter – melted
1 tbsp chopped onion
1 tbsp mustard (Dijon or wholegrain)
1 teaspoon chilli powder

 

Mix all ingredients together and keep warm or at room temperature. Use some for basting your seafood while it cooks and remember to keep some aside to use while serving.

 

Lime & Chive
1/2 cup Westgold Butter – melted
1/3 cup fresh chives finely chopped
2 tsp lime juice
1 tsp finely grated lime peel
½ tsp salt

 

Mix all ingredients together and keep warm or at room temperature. Use some for basting your seafood while it cooks and remember to keep some aside to use while serving.

 

Lemon & Parsley
1/2 cup Westgold Butter - melted
½ cup finely chopped parsley
2 tbsp garlic finely chopped
2 tbsp lemon juice
1 tsp salt
½ tsp black pepper

 

Mix all ingredients together and keep warm or at room temperature. Use some for basting your seafood while it cooks and remember to keep some aside to use while serving.
